  • Room 124 - Pearl Gazvin. This large second floor bedroom has a king-size four-poster bed, marble-topped nightstands, pair of comfortable French armchairs, an antique French writing table, and an old English dresser. On the front wall is a full-length mirror and over the decorative fireplace is "4 iri", an original painting by friend and artist Louise Link Rath. The floor is covered with an antique Persian Gazvin carpet.

    Embassy Circle Guest House is a stunning Washington DC Bed and Breakfast Inn renowned for its hospitality. A Select Registry and Diamond Collection property, this elegant bed and breakfast in Washington DC is owned and managed by Raymond and Laura Saba. Embassy Circle Guest House is housed in a beautifully renovated former embassy in DC's most popular downtown neighborhood - historic, safe, and convenient, Dupont Circle. Enjoy a delicious breakfast, afternoon snacks, evening wine and free Wi-Fi at our beautifully renovated bed and breakfast in the heart of downtown Washington, DC. Each of the 11 guest rooms at our Washington DC Bed and Breakfast Accommodation has been furnished to delight your eyes and bring comfort, relaxation and rest to your body. Surrounded by embassies, art galleries and restaurants, our Bed and Breakfast in Dupont Circle, is the ideal Washington DC Bed & Breakfast for business or pleasure. Don’t forget to experience the history and nightlife of Adam’s Morgan & Georgetown, within easy walking distance of our Romantic Washington DC getaway.

    We thoroughly enjoyed our 4 night stay at the Embassy Circle Guest House last week. Our hosts, owner/operators Laura & Raymond, did a fabulous job remodeling the property and they are first rate operators. The staff was exceedingly pleasant and extremely helpful. Breakfast was very good and Laura ensures that there is lively conversation around the breakfast table. Wine and hors d'oeuvres were served in the evening. The B&B is located 3 1/2 blocks from the Dupont Circle Metro Station ... the Metro is the way to go in DC. The neighborhood is home to the embassies of dozens of foreign countries and we felt safe as we walked to and from dinner in the evening. While most of the other guests were tourists, including guests from the U.S., Europe & Australia, there were several business people who chose to stay at Embassy Circle as well. Our room (#121) was on the 2nd floor. The room was pretty large (for a B&B), beautifully appointed, it had a comfortable bed and it was very clean and very quiet. A luggage elevator made it easy to get in and out. Not sure what else we could have asked for. Embassy Circle Guest House exceeded our expectations and has our highest recommendation. We'll be back!
